A BILL TO BE ENTITLED
|
|
AN ACT
|
|
relating to the normal distribution channel of a prescription drug. |
|
B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S: |
|
SECTION 1. Section 431.401(5), Health and Safety Code, is |
|
amended to read as follows: |
|
(5) "Normal distribution channel" means a chain of |
|
custody for a prescription drug, either directly or by drop |
|
shipment, from the manufacturer of the prescription drug, the |
|
manufacturer to the manufacturer's co-licensed product partner, |
|
the manufacturer to the manufacturer's third-party logistics |
|
provider, or the manufacturer to the manufacturer's exclusive |
|
distributor, to: |
|
(A) a pharmacy to: |
|
(i) a patient; or |
|
(ii) another designated person authorized |
|
by law to dispense or administer the drug to a patient; |
|
(B) an authorized distributor of record to: |
|
(i) a pharmacy to a patient; or |
|
(ii) another designated person authorized |
|
by law to dispense or administer the drug to a patient; |
|
(C) an authorized distributor of record to a |
|
wholesale distributor licensed under this chapter to: |
|
(i) a pharmacy to a patient; or |
|
(ii) another designated person authorized |
|
by law to dispense or administer the drug to a patient; |
|
(D) an authorized distributor of record to a |
|
pharmacy warehouse to the pharmacy warehouse's intracompany |
|
pharmacy; |
|
(E) [(D)] a pharmacy warehouse to the pharmacy |
|
warehouse's intracompany pharmacy or another designated person |
|
authorized by law to dispense or administer the drug to a patient; |
|
(F) [(E)] a person authorized by law to prescribe |
|
a prescription drug that by law may be administered only under the |
|
supervision of the prescriber; or |
|
(G) [(F)] an authorized distributor of record to |
|
one other authorized distributor of record or one other wholesale |
|
distributor licensed under this chapter to a licensed practitioner |
|
for office use. |
|
SECTION 2. As soon as practicable after the effective date |
|
of this Act, the executive commissioner of the Health and Human |
|
Services Commission shall adopt, modify, or repeal rules as |
|
necessary to implement the changes in law made by this Act. |
|
SECTION 3. This Act takes effect immediately if it receives |
|
a vote of two-thirds of all the members elected to each house, as |
|
provided by Section 39, Article III, Texas Constitution. If this |
|
Act does not receive the vote necessary for immediate effect, this |
|
Act takes effect September 1, 2009. |
